HOWARD SHALWITZ is the co-founder and artistic director of Woolly Mammoth Theatre Company in Washington D.C., which will christen its new theatre May 10 with the world premiere of Mickey Birnbaum's Big Death & Little Death, directed by Shalwitz. [ILLUSTRATION OMITTED] So, Woolly Mammoth's been going for 25 years? We had very big plans in the beginning: a $130,000 budget and all the people we could hire for that amount.
